Application Systems Analyst II - Oracle Cloud and Veradigm POU
Atlantic Health is a leading non-profit healthcare system committed to delivering high-quality care. The Application Systems Analyst II will provide technical support for Oracle Cloud FIN and SCM systems, collaborate with IT and business staff, and troubleshoot user issues in a team environment.

Responsibilities
Analyzes workflows, system details and technical issues associated with the applications supported
Analyzes new functionality and makes recommendations to the business related to implementation and changes to the system
Troubleshoots problems and questions from end users
Interfaces with key IT, business and operations staff to assist in the development of efficient workflows
Participates in testing system enhancements as needed
Collaborates with team to solve complex problems and develops solutions to tasks or projects which may be unique, using judgment and initiative
Engages expert resources when needed and escalates appropriately
Available to work on an on-call basis for system upgrades, go lives and departmental needs
Qualification
Required
Bachelor's degree in Healthcare Administration, Public Health, Mathematics, Healthcare Informatics or Computer Science or equivalent experience
Demonstrated expertise in implementing, configuring, and tailoring enterprise applications to meet organizational needs. Skilled in translating business requirements into functional solutions that improve efficiency and user experience
Expertise in Veradigm POU
Adept at developing comprehensive training materials and delivering instruction in both classroom and one-on-one settings. Known for simplifying complex technical concepts for diverse audiences and fostering user adoption
Strong command of SQL and experience with Microsoft SQL Server for data extraction, reporting, and performance optimization. Capable of writing queries and managing relational databases to support application functionality
Hands-on experience managing clinical supplies inventory, including setting up and maintaining stockroom configurations for accurate physical inventory tracking and reconciliation
Solid understanding of clinical workflows and healthcare regulatory standards such as HIPAA. Able to align technology solutions with compliance requirements and operational goals
